Paris, January 6th, 1997

LILLE (FRANCE) :  FAILURE TO RENDER ASSISTANCE TO PAPERLESS PERSONS IN
DANGER ... OF DEATH

Eighteen members of the Lille Sans-Papiers Committee ("CSP 59") have
been on indefinite hunger strike since November 17th, 1997 - in other
words for 49 days. They are holding out with courage and determination
for the "regularisation" of their right to stay in France.

This hunger strike is the 4th in the history of CSP 59 and was started
after a wait of several months, during which some sans-papiers received
their 9th appointment for an interview with the authorities, without any
clear indication of the government's decision on their fate.
In this way, after a series intimidations and prevarications against a
background of repression, the local  immigration authorities, who are
already renowned for their contempt for the cause of the paperless
immigrants mobilised by the Sans-Papiers, are now playing with the lives
of the hunger strikers and attempting to force them into capitulation by
attrition and divisive manoeuvres.

Do we really have to wait for a man to die before we find a collective
solution to the legitimate demand for the global regularisation of the
hunger strikers and their comrades?

Already, three hunger strikers had to be hospitalised last week as an
emergency measure because they were vomiting blood. According to the
association of 14 local doctors set up to monitor the hunger strike, the
situation is becoming "genuinely perilous" for all the others.

The National Coordination of Sans-Papiers in Struggle vigorously
denounces the cynicism and obstinacy of the local immigration authority
(Préfecture du Nord), which is deliberately allowing the situation to
deteriorate in contempt for the life of paperless foreigners whose only
crime, in most cases, is to be unmarried (because married immigrants
have a much higher chance of obtaining a legal residence permit). The
Coordination also denounces the inconsistencies and dead-ends of the
Circular of June 24th 1997 and of the proposed laws contained in the
Chevènement and Guigou Bills, which represent a continuity of suspicion,
criminalisation and discrimination, while maintaining the Sans-Papiers
in particular and all foreigners in general in a situation of social and
economic precarity and exclusion.
